(此文档仅供参考)
问题:
连接mysql8.0作为知识库,报错:
解决方案:
拿到日志分析,发现里面有错误
此问题是因为没有指定时区。可以通过以下方式设置:
1.修改mysql默认时区
2.在配置界面修改连接字符串,在数据库名后面加时区:<database>?zeroDateTimeBehavior=CONVERT_TO_NULL&serverTimezone=GMT
注:1.数据源连接同样需要指定时区:&zeroDateTimeBehavior=CONVERT_TO_NULL&serverTimezone=GMT
2.连接mysql8.0需要更换同版本的驱动,